‘Media Cannot Be Taken for Granted’ — Anas After $18M Defamation Victory
Investigative journalist Anas Aremeyaw Anas issues a warning to politicians and the media after winning a landmark defamation case against Kennedy Agyapong.

Renowned investigative journalist Anas Aremeyaw Anas has sent a strong warning to politicians and the media after securing a landmark $18 million defamation victory in the Essex County Superior Court, New Jersey.
A jury found former Ghanaian MP Kennedy Agyapong liable for defamation, awarding Anas the substantial damages. In a statement on Facebook, Anas described the ruling as more than a personal win—an affirmation that falsehood and character assassination cannot be tolerated.
Reflecting on the stark contrast between the U.S. and Ghanaian justice systems, Anas expressed disappointment over his failed 2018 lawsuit in Ghana, criticizing the flawed judicial system.
He emphasized that this victory serves as a powerful reminder to politicians: the media cannot be taken for granted.
Anas dedicated his success to his legal team and supporters, reaffirming his commitment to defending press freedom and accountability.
